2024-11-23 13:41:59
区块链技术近年来在全球范围内引起了广泛关注。作为一种去中心化的数据库技术,区块链改变了传统的交易方式和信息存储模式。区块链的种类繁多,但最主要的分类可以归结为两种:公有链和私有链。本文将深入探讨这两种区块链的概念、特点、应用场景以及它们在行业中的重要性。
公有链是指任何人都可以参与、查看和添加交易记录的区块链。公有链的最大特点是去中心化,意味着没有一个单一的实体可以控制整个网络。比特币(Bitcoin)和以太坊(Ethereum)是最著名的公有链案例。
公有链的交易信息是透明的,任何人都可以验证链上的数据,这增强了信任感。在此类链上,所有交易和历史数据都是开放的,用户可以随时查看和审计。
公有链通常使用工作量证明(PoW)或权益证明(PoS)机制来保证网络的安全性。这些机制不仅保护了网络免受恶意攻击,还鼓励用户积极参与网络的维护。
公有链的缺点在于,由于参与者众多,网络的交易速度较慢,且随着网络的扩大,存储要求和维护成本也随之上升。此外,在公有链上数据不可篡改,这虽然是其优点,但在某些情况下也可能成为缺点,比如数据错误或恶意交易一旦确认,无法撤回。
私有链是由一个中心化的实体控制的区块链,也被称为许可链。在这种架构下,只有被认可的用户才能参与到网络的交易中。与公有链不同,私有链通常用于企业或组织内部的信息管理与交易,能够有效地提高交易速度以及数据隐私性。
因为私有链是由一个或多个机构控制的,参与者必须经过审批才能访问网络。这种特性使得私有链在数据安全和效率上更具优势,适用于对隐私性和控制要求较高的场景,例如金融、医疗和供应链管理等领域。
私有链的缺点在于去中心化程度相对较低,参与者对网络的信任主要来源于中心化的管理方。同时,由于网络对参与者的限制,一些基于开放网络的创新和共识可能会受限。
一. 访问权限
公有链:任何人都可以访问和参与,完全开放,透明。
私有链:访问需要获得授权,只有特定的用户才能参与。
二. 控制权
公有链:去中心化,没有实质性的控制方。
私有链:由一个或多个中心化实体控制,有明确的管理方。
三. 交易速度与承载能力
公有链:由于参与者众多,交易确认相对较慢,承载能力有限。
私有链:了交易速度和效率,能够承载大量 transaction requests。
四. 数据隐私和安全性
公有链:信息透明,但隐私性较差。
私有链:注重数据隐私和安全性,适合敏感信息的存储。
五. 应用场景
公有链:适合公共项目和应用,如加密货币、去中心化应用等。
私有链:多用于企业、组织内部的信息管理,如供应链、金融交易等。
区块链技术的应用前景非常广阔,尤其是在金融、医疗、物流等行业。通过区块链,数据的存储与交换变得更加高效、安全、有序。无论是公有链还是私有链,各有其特殊的领域和用例,企业在选择适合自己的区块链解决方案时,可以依据自身的实际情况做出决定。
在金融领域,区块链可以实现快速、安全的交易,为客户提供更好的体验。在医疗行业,区块链可以保护患者隐私,确保医疗记录的完整性。物流行业通过区块链可以实现更透明的信息流,促使供应链的高效运作。
区块链技术正在以其独特的去中心化、透明性和安全性影响传统行业。这一技术能够大幅减少中介环节,提高交易的效率和安全性,摆脱了对信任机制的依赖。许多传统行业,例如金融、医疗、法律、物流等,正在逐渐将区块链技术整合到自己的业务中。此外,区块链还可以有效降低运营成本,提高用户体验。
在金融领域,区块链技术已被广泛应用于跨境支付、交易清算、资产管理等场景。区块链可以通过智能合约实现自动化的支付,提高了交易的效率和精确性。在医疗行业中,区块链技术可以用于患者信息的安全存储,道德审查和药物追索等。这不仅保护了患者隐私,也提高了医护人员获取信息的效率。
在法律领域,区块链技术可以实现数字证据链的建立,使得证据在法庭上的申请和使用具有可靠性与透明性。在物流行业,区块链可以跟踪每一个产品的运输状态,确保信息的透明性和真实性。
公有链和私有链的安全性各有其特点。公有链的安全性主要依赖于其去中心化的网络结构和共识机制。由于网络参与者众多,攻击者需要控制相当多的网络节点才能篡改数据,这在实际操作中是不可行的。同时,网络的透明性使得任何交易都可以被社区成员审计,进一步提升了信任度。
然而,公有链也面临着51%攻击,即如果某个实体能够获得超过50%的算力,他们就能控制网络的操作。这使得公有链在安全性上的风险不可忽视。
相对而言,私有链的安全性则是由管理方直接控制,用户必须经过审批才能访问网络。由于控制较为集中,私有链能够对用户身份进行严格验证,从而在一定程度上提高了安全性。然后,这种控制也意味着如果管理方出现问题,整体网络可能遭受损失。
尽管区块链技术具备强大的潜力,但并不意味着所有行业都适合将其应用于业务中。区块链的去中心化特性及共识机制虽然可以提高安全性与透明度,但也带来了更高的操作复杂性与技术要求,且实现成本较高。
诸如金融、供应链、医疗等行业因为具有强烈的去中心化特征或需要高度透明的运营环境,对区块链的需求较高,因此适合更广泛地运用区块链技术。相反,一些小型企业或不需要网上交易或信息共享的行业可能不太适合采用区块链技术。过度利用区块链反而可能导致低效,因此企业在决定是否使用区块链技术时,需要系统地评估其业务需求、预算以及现有的技术基础设施。
选择合适的区块链平台时,公司应该考虑几个主要因素:业务需求、技术能力、预算、实施时间、社区支持等。首先分析自身的业务需求,判断适合公有链还是私有链。其次评估团队的技术能力,有一些区块链平台需要较高的技术知识。预算也是一个不可忽视的因素,包括技术成本、实施成本及后续的维护成本。
选择时还需关注各个平台的用户社区以及支持的开发者网络。一个活跃的社区通常意味着更多的支持和资源。另外,实施时间也是必须要考虑的因素,因为区块链实施的复杂性可能导致项目延迟,从而影响项目的规;以及经济效益。综合考虑,企业可以选择如Ethereum、Hyperledger Fabric、Corda等特定领域的区块链平台。
区块链技术的快速发展伴随着不少挑战。目前最大的挑战之一是技术标准的缺乏,目前没有一个统一的区块链标准,各平台之间的互操作性较差;同时,数据隐私问题也成为了一个难题,尽管区块链技术本身是安全的,但如何在不泄露用户隐私的情况下处理数据是一个挑战。此外,合规性问题也成为区块链成熟和普及过程中的障碍,因为各国关于区块链和加密货币的法律法规尚未完全明确。
最后,用户的接受程度也是一大挑战,许多人对区块链的了解有限,导致在推广与应用过程中遭遇阻碍。为了克服这些挑战,行业需要加强教育和培训,提高公众意识,监管机构需要制定科学合理的法律法规,确保区块链技术能在各行业安全、有效地应用。